Frequently Asked Questions

How can I find an optometrist in Nashville that accepts my vision insurance?

The best way is to use your insurance provider's online directory, which is often the most up-to-date. Many Nashville-area optometry practices, including those in the Vanderbilt Medical Center area, Green Hills, and The Gulch, list accepted insurance plans on their websites. You can also call practices directly to verify coverage for VSP, EyeMed, Davis Vision, or local plans like BlueCross BlueShield of Tennessee before booking.

What should I look for when choosing an optometrist in Nashville for a specific eye condition, like dry eye or glaucoma?

Look for an optometrist in Nashville who specializes in or has a strong focus on ocular disease management. Many practices in the area, particularly those affiliated with larger medical centers or offering 'medical optometry,' have doctors with advanced training. Check their website for services like dry eye clinics, glaucoma co-management, or specialized diagnostic technology. Reading patient reviews that mention specific conditions can also be helpful.

Are there optometrists in Nashville that offer same-day or emergency eye care appointments?

Yes, several Nashville optometry practices offer same-day appointments for urgent issues like eye infections, sudden vision changes, or foreign object removal. It's advisable to call practices as soon as they open. Some clinics in busy areas like Midtown, Brentwood, or near Saint Thomas Hospital have dedicated slots for emergencies. Always clarify if it's a true medical emergency, as you may be directed to an emergency room or urgent eye care center.

What is the average cost of a comprehensive eye exam for an adult without insurance in Nashville?

In Nashville, the out-of-pocket cost for a comprehensive adult eye exam typically ranges from $90 to $150, though it can be higher at specialty or boutique practices. This base fee usually covers the vision prescription and a basic health screening. Additional costs apply for contact lens fittings (often $50-$120 extra) or advanced retinal imaging. Many Nashville optometrists offer promotional packages or discounts for new patients, so it's worth asking when scheduling.
